The Floor Water Damage Restoration Process
When water damage strikes, it’s essential to act fast to reduce damage and prevent further problems. Our team follows a proven process to ensure your floors are restored to their original condition. We’ll assess the damage, extract the water, dry the area, and restore your floors to their original state.
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our technicians will assess the damage and develop a customized plan to restore your floors. This may involve extracting water, removing damaged flooring, and drying the underlying structure.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use specialized equipment to extract as much water as possible from the affected area. This may involve wet vacuums, pumps, and other tools to remove standing water and saturated materials.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We’ll use industrial-grade dehumidifiers and air movers to dry the area and reduce moisture levels. This may take several days, depending on the severity of the damage.
Step 4: Floor Restoration
Once the area is dry, our technicians will restore your floors to their original condition. This may involve refinishing, replacing, or repairing damaged flooring.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Cleanup
We’ll conduct a final inspection to ensure the area is dry and free of moisture. We’ll also clean up any debris and materials removed during the restoration process.

Warning Signs of Floor Water Damage
Catching water damage early can save you thousands of dollars in repairs and prevent health risks. Keep an eye out for these warning signs: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, unpleasant odors can show water damage or high humidity in your home. If you notice a persistent musty smell, it’s time to investigate further.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Water damage can cause your flooring to warp or buckle, creating uneven surfaces and tripping hazards. If you notice any damage to your flooring, don’t delay, call us today.
Visible Water Stains
Water stains on your ceiling or walls can show a leak or water damage. Don’t ignore these signs, they can lead to further problems if left unchecked.
Unusual Sounds or Creaks
Unusual sounds or creaks in your home can show water damage or structural issues. If you notice any unusual noises, it’s time to investigate further.
High Humidity Levels
High humidity levels can lead to water damage and health risks. If you notice high humidity levels in your home, use a dehumidifier to reduce moisture levels.
Visible Mold or Mildew
Mold and mildew can grow in damp environments, posing health risks to you and your family. If you notice any mold or mildew, don’t delay, call us today to schedule a remediation.

Floor Water Damage Restoration Cost in Prior Lake, MN
The cost of floor water damage restoration in Prior Lake, MN can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here are some estimated price ranges for common scenarios: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,500 | Severity of damage, size of affected area |
| Floor refinishing or replacement | $1,000 – $5,000 | Type of flooring, size of affected area |
| Mold remediation |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, type of mold |
| Dehumidification and air movement |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, duration of drying process |
| Inspection and assessment | $100 – $500 | Severity of damage, size of affected area |
| Equipment rental and disposal | $100 – $500 | Type of equipment, duration of rental |
